About Vincent Chow
Vincent Chow is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Infectious Diseases and Immunology, having authored 357 papers that have together received 12.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Viral Infections and Immunology Research (49 papers), Influenza Virus Research Studies (35 papers), Respiratory viral infections research (33 papers), Viral gastroenteritis research and epidemiology (28 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(27 papers), Mosquito-borne diseases and control (26 papers), Animal Disease Management and Epidemiology (24 papers) and Venous Thromboembolism Diagnosis and Management (23 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Infectious Diseases (3.6k cit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(2.5k citations), Immunology (2.2k citations), Internal Medicine (396 citations) and Agronomy and Crop Science (955 citations). Vincent Chow has collaborated with scholars based in Singapore, Australia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Meng Chee Phoon, Chit Laa Poh, Teluguakula Narasaraju, Sunil K. Lal, Ramar Perumal Samy, Meena Kishore Sakharkar, Sylvie Alonso, Leonard Kritharides, Milan Surjit and Kishore R. Sakharkar.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, International Journal of Cardiology, Journal of Virology, Scientific Reports and Viruses.
